Transaction d6fe7f6c23ffe9473821ed0b805bf1bc99bde077ccb92216dd5cbd89ee9818d4

block
386de306db41b9ac1b29dffbd352ee4eed4a1d68b3759ea0436b5115de9cc170

1 Input

25 Outputs